Мы рады представить два ключевых улучшения в SQL Server 2025 Release Candidate 0 (RC0) для Linux: поддержку Ubuntu 24.04 и протокола Transport Layer Security (TLS) 1.3. Эти обновления позволяют разработчикам, администраторам баз данных и ИТ-специалистам использовать новейшие технологии с открытым исходным кодом и современные протоколы безопасности, что значительно укрепляет их платформы данных.
Поддержка Ubuntu 24.04 в SQL Server 2025 RC0
SQL Server 2025 Preview теперь поддерживает Ubuntu 24.04. Это обеспечивает удобное развертывание в средах разработки и тестирования с использованием Enterprise Evaluation Edition, которая действительна в течение 180 дней.
Примечание: Рабочие нагрузки в производственной среде на Ubuntu 24.04 пока не поддерживаются; для производства используйте SQL Server 2022 на Ubuntu 22.04 или RHEL 9.
Как развернуть SQL Server 2025 RC0 на Ubuntu 24.04
Начать работу очень просто! Вы можете следовать нашему руководству «Быстрый старт: Установка SQL Server и создание базы данных на Ubuntu», которое подробно описывает все этапы — от подготовки системы до установки и настройки SQL Server на Ubuntu.
В этой демонстрации я покажу, как развернуть SQL Server 2025 RC0 на Ubuntu 24.04, работающей в среде WSL2. Я уже настроил Ubuntu 24.04 на WSL2 и Docker Desktop для управления контейнерами.
Всего двумя командами мне удалось запустить SQL Server 2025 RC0 в контейнере. Затем я подключился к нему с помощью SQL Server Management Studio (SSMS), где отображается информация о версии, подтверждающая успешное развертывание.
lsb_release -a docker pull mcr.microsoft.com/mssql/server:2025-RC0-ubuntu-24.04 docker run -e "ACCEPT_EULA=Y" -e "MSSQL_SA_PASSWORD=<пароль>" \
-e "MSSQL_AGENT_ENABLED=true" \
-p 14333:1433 --name sql2025preview --hostname sql2025preview \
-d mcr.microsoft.com/mssql/server:2025-RC0-ubuntu-24.04
Вот фрагмент из журнала ошибок SQL Server (ERRORLOG):
Поддержка TLS 1.3 в SQL Server 2025 RC0
Начиная с SQL Server 2025 Preview (RC0), TLS 1.3 включен по умолчанию. Чтобы активировать и проверить TLS 1.3 для вашего экземпляра SQL Server, следуйте руководству: «Шифрование подключений к SQL Server на Linux» в документации Microsoft Learn.
Комментариев нет:
Отправить комментарий